  • Put on cotton sock or stockinette stocking. Cotton socks or surgical stockinette must be worn under the CompreFit for skin protection and ventilation. To reduce odor and bacteria, silver stockinette is recommend.
  • Open the strap closest to the ankle.
  • Center the back strap of the CompreFit with the back of the leg.
  • Beginning with the strap near the ankle, remove the straps from the StrapKeeperā„¢ and insert the strap through the slot that offers the best fit (make sure there is at least 1" of loop to attach the Velcro hook).
  • Gently pull the strap until the desired compression is achieved (consult your physician or therapist). You may need to angle the strap up or down slightly to achieve the best fit.
  • Press the hook ends against the loop on the straps to engage Velcro closure.
  • Continue connecting straps successively from the bottom to the top of the garment in an overlapping fashion. If the straps are too long, see trim adjustments instructions.
  • To readjust compression, loosen each strap from top to bottom. Re-tighten straps working from bottom to top.
  • When removing the garment, fold the Velcro straps over against the StrapKeeper to prevent from getting tangled.
